The book begins with fundamental principles, covering domino sets and basic gameplay, before analyzing popular game variations and tournament scoring. A key focus is on the scoring systems used in international dominoes tournaments, examining how different point structures impact strategy. Ultimately, Domino Game Methods progresses to advanced strategies and tactics, providing practical examples from real tournament games.
The book stands out by focusing on the intersection of strategy and standardized rules. Supported by tournament examples, statistical analyses, and expert insights, it provides a systematic approach to mastering dominoes at a competitive level. It also connects dominoes with game theory, probability, and psychology, offering a holistic understanding of the game.
